Lighting Up the United States Botanic Garden This Holiday Season


We are thrilled to announce our work for the United States Botanic Garden (USBG) to create a stunning holiday light display! Our team will enhance the garden's beauty with festive and elegant uplighting, transforming the outdoor spaces into a magical evening spectacle.

 

Key features like the majestic Styrax and Juniper trees will be highlighted, alongside twinkling lights in the Pollinator Garden and around the Bartholdi Fountain. Each lighting element aims to showcase the garden's natural beauty, ensuring a joyful experience for visitors.

a collaboration of light and design

Outdoor Illumination is proud to have played a key role in transforming the Spring Mill House in Virginia. Robert M. Gurney, FAIA, designed this stunning, modern, eco-friendly escape. The project was featured in the fall edition of Home & Design Magazine, showcasing the harmonious blend of architecture, landscape, and carefully crafted lighting that brings the property to life.


This amazing property features charred Shou Sugi Ban siding, a Corten steel-clad owners suite – and a sunken volleyball court!. The lighting design compliments the diverse natural elements intended to blend seamlessly into its stunning environment – including a dramatic stream flowing through the perimeter of the property and inviting spaces including a fire pit.


Collaborating with a team of professionals was a highlight of the project. Each partner brought unique expertise, transforming the property into a beautifully cohesive and meticulously designed space. We were thrilled to contribute our lighting design, enhancing the aesthetic appeal and functionality of the environment.
